5.9.4.1.2 OSC0 Input Clock
A 1.8-V LVCMOS-Compatible Clock Input can be used instead of the internal oscillator to provide the
SYS_CLKIN1 clock input to the system. The external connections to support this are shown in Figure 5-
10. The xi_osc0 pin is connected to the 1.8-V LVCMOS-Compatible clock source. The xi_osc0 pin is left
unconnected. The vssa_osc0 pin is connected to board ground (VSS).
